The Medical Context of Obesity in Italy
Italy, regardless of its world-renowned Mediterranean diet abundant in fresh veggies, lean proteins, and healthy fats, is not unsusceptible to the rising international rates of obese and weight problems. According to health data, a considerable part of the Italian adult population is categorized as either obese or overweight, placing a heavy problem on the national health care system (Servizio Sanitario Nazionale-- SSN).
For years, weight management was framed practically specifically as a matter of self-discipline, diet, and workout. Nevertheless, modern endocrinology and internal medicine view weight problems as a complex, persistent, and multifactorial illness affected by genes, hormones, metabolism, and environmental elements. This paradigm shift has actually opened the door for pharmaceutical interventions created to assist control cravings, blood sugar, and satiety.
Approved Weight Loss Drugs in Italy
The Italian Medicines Agency (Agenzia Italiana del Farmaco-- AIFA) is the regulative body accountable for evaluating, authorizing, and determining the compensation status of medications in Italy.
Over the past couple of years, AIFA has approved several sophisticated medications initially established for type 2 diabetes that have also proven highly reliable for persistent weight management.
Summary of Commonly Discussed Medications
| Generic Name | Brand Examples | Primary Mechanism | AIFA Status & & Access in Italy |
|---|---|---|---|
| Liraglutide | Saxenda | GLP-1 receptor agonist; simulates a satiety hormone to minimize hunger. | Approved; available with a medical prescription (repayment requirements use). |
| Semaglutide | Wegovy, Ozempic | Weekly GLP-1 receptor agonist; slows gastric emptying and signals fullness to the brain. | Approved (Wegovy for weight-loss, Ozempic for diabetes); high need and rigorous requirements. |
| Tirzepatide | Mounjaro | Double GIP/GLP -1 receptor agonist; targets two distinct incretin hormones for improved glucose control and weight reduction. | Recently authorized by EMA/AIFA; rollout is ongoing across Italian regions. |
| Orlistat | Xenical, Alli | Lipase inhibitor; prevents the absorption of dietary fats in the gut. | Offered; some formulas readily available over the counter (OTC), others by prescription. |
How AIFA Regulates Access and Reimbursement
Among the most specifying features of the Italian pharmaceutical market is the stringent oversight by AIFA. Unlike in some nations where weight reduction medications can be easily obtained through private telehealth platforms, Italy maintains rigorous controls to make sure client safety and equitable circulation.
- Prescription Requirements: None of the powerful, modern weight-loss injections can be purchased over the counter. They require a specialized medical prescription, typically provided by an endocrinologist, bariatrician, or internal medication professional.
- Compensation Criteria: Historically, weight-loss drugs were hardly ever repaid by the SSN, significance clients paid entirely out of pocket. However, AIFA regularly updates its policies based on medical trial information showing cardiovascular benefits and long-lasting health expense savings. Repayment is normally limited to patients satisfying specific clinical limits, such as:
- A Body Mass Index (BMI) of ₤ \ ge ₤ 30 kg/m ² (obesity), or
- A BMI of ₤ \ ge ₤ 27 kg/m ² with a minimum of one weight-related comorbid condition (e.g., type 2 diabetes, hypertension, obstructive sleep apnea, or dyslipidemia).
Benefits and Challenges of Modern Pharmacotherapy
The introduction of GLP-1 and dual-agonist treatments has actually reinvented weight management, but they feature unique advantages and obstacles.
Possible Benefits
- Substantial Weight Reduction: Clinical trials have revealed that newer generations of medications can help clients lose a substantial percentage of their overall body weight, far surpassing standard diet and exercise alone.
- Metabolic Improvements: Beyond weight loss, a number of these drugs improve glycemic control, lower blood pressure, and reduce systemic inflammation.
- Cardiovascular Protection: Recent landmark studies indicate that specific weight reduction drugs substantially lower the danger of significant negative cardiovascular events, such as stroke and cardiac arrest.
Challenges and Considerations

- Side Effects: Common side results are mostly gastrointestinal, including queasiness, throwing up, diarrhea, or constipation, especially when starting treatment or increasing the dose.
- Expense and Accessibility: For people who do not get approved for SSN compensation, buying these medications independently can represent a substantial month-to-month financial dedication.
- Long-Term Commitment: Obesity is a chronic condition; clinical data recommends that stopping the medication often causes weight restore, implying treatment is regularly prescribed as a long-lasting intervention.
The Importance of a Multidisciplinary Approach
Medical specialists in Italy stress that weight reduction drugs are tools, not magic bullets. For optimal outcomes, pharmacotherapy needs to be integrated into a detailed lifestyle program.
Crucial element of a successful weight management strategy include:
- Nutritional Counseling: Working with a registered dietitian or nutritionist (nutrizionista or dietista) to adopt a sustainable, balanced eating pattern-- frequently influenced by, but adjusted from, conventional Mediterranean principles to ensure appropriate protein and micronutrient consumption.
- Routine Physical Activity: Incorporating both aerobic workout (like vigorous walking, swimming, or cycling) and resistance training to protect lean muscle mass during weight reduction.
- Behavioral Support: Addressing the psychological aspects of eating, psychological triggers, and way of life routines through therapy or psychological support.
Often Asked Questions (FAQ)
1. Can I buy Wegovy or Ozempic over the counter in Italy?
No. All modern GLP-1 receptor agonists and prescription weight-loss medications need a valid medical prescription from a certified physician in Italy. They can not be acquired without a prescription.
2. Does the Italian National Health Service (SSN) pay for weight reduction drugs?
Reimbursement depends upon the specific drug, AIFA guidelines, and the patient's scientific profile. While some medications are partly or completely repaid for specific client groups (such as those with severe obesity-related comorbidities), numerous people need to pay out-of-pocket for treatments recommended strictly for cosmetic weight-loss or milder kinds of overweight.
3. What are the most common negative effects of these medications?
The most regularly reported side results affect the intestinal tract. They include nausea, moderate vomiting, diarrhea, irregularity, and stomach bloating. These symptoms normally happen when beginning the medication or escalating the dosage and often reduce gradually.

5. What happens if I stop taking the medication?
Due to the fact that obesity is dealt with as a chronic medical condition, stopping weight-loss medications typically leads to a progressive return of hunger and subsequent weight restore. Any decision to terminate treatment ought to be made in close consultation with your prescribing doctor.
